In 2027, the UK will host the Grand Départ of both the men's and women's Tour de France, marking the first time the same country outside France has hosted both. The men's race will begin in Scotland for the first time, with stages in Edinburgh, Carlisle, Keswick, Liverpool, Welshpool, and Cardiff. The women's race, the Tour de France Femmes, will start in Leeds and travel to Manchester, Sheffield, and London. The event aims to unite communities across Great Britain and inspire millions, with organizers expecting 10 million roadside spectators. The 2027 Grand Départs are expected to be the biggest logistical undertaking in the Tour's history and a significant economic boost for the UK.
